RACING.

V.R.C. NATIONAL MEETING. MELBOURNE, July 6. The Victorian Grand National Hurresulted us follows: — WILL COMFORT. 10.9 (Boyd) 1 LADY REIGI.E, 10.6 (Hams) 2 SUMA, 10.0 (Scott) 3 Seventeen started, including Gladful and Beltane. Pro Tem led the first round, when Tinana, Mount Miltsin, Pro Tern, and Exporer fell. Captain then led, until Sandule took ciharge in the last round.
